< Kantiku i Kantikëve 4:1 >

1 Sa e bukur je, o mikja ime, sa e bukur je! Sytë e tu prapa velit tënd janë si ato të pëllumbeshave; flokët e tu janë si një kope dhish, që kullosin në malin Galaad.
Groom to Bride: How beautiful you are, my love, how beautiful you are! Your eyes are those of a dove, except for what is hidden within. Your hair is like flocks of goats, which ascend along the mountain of Gilead.
